3''Mahou Tsukai Chappy'' is an early MagicalGirl anime, aired in 1972 as the fifth installment in the Creator/ToeiAnimation / [[Creator/TVAsahi NET/TV Asahi]] "Majokko" (Witch Girl) pantheon. it's about CuteWitch Chappy who, becoming sick of the old customs of her people, leaves the Land of Magic for the human world with her little brother Jun and their pet Don-chan. Soon her family sees how much fun she has in the other realm that they decide to join her in her new home, facing normal life as much as they can without exposing their secrets. Essentially, it's a respray of ''Manga/SallyTheWitch'' with a few tweaks.
4
5Chappy is known for being the first witch to use a MagicWand (actually a magical baton, given to her by her grandfather).[[note]]Her predecessor, [[Manga/SallyTheWitch Sally]], used a wand during the opening sequence of her series, but not during the show itself.[[/note]] Her special chant is "Abura Mahariku Maharita Kabura". Chappy's closest human friends are tomboy Michiko and girly-girl Shizuko, much like her predecessor [[Manga/SallyTheWitch Sally]]'s friends Yotchan and Sumire.

8!!This anime provides examples of:
9* AlternativeForeignThemeSong: The Italian dub has an original theme song. The Spanish dub aired in South America, however, adapts the original Japanese themes into the vernacular.
10* BittersweetEnding: [[spoiler: Chappy's powers are revealed to her friends in the last episode. Their memories are erased, and Chappy's family has to move to another town.]]
11* BurnTheWitch: Chappy and Jun's biggest fear is that this will happen if they're found out.
12* TheCameo / ProductPlacement: One episode features a character watching ''Anime/{{Devilman}}'' (another Toei anime from 1972) on TV.
13* CoolCar: Don-chan has one. A RunningGag involves Chappy's brother Jun always failing to hitch a ride.
14* CuteWitch: Chappy, and Jun may count as a RareMaleExample.
15* DrivenToSuicide: [[spoiler:In the final episode, after Chappy outs herself and her family as witches, they are forced to leave, and Chappy runs away to the beach, where, after standing there sadly for a few moments, she tries to drown herself. Fortunately her parents find her in time.]]
16* DubNameChange: In the abortive French dub from the early '90s, Jun's name is changed to Timmy and Don-chan became Domino. In Italian, Jun became Juno and Don-chan was Duncan.
17* {{Expy}}: With a few tweaks, the entire series is an Expy of ''Manga/SallyTheWitch'', made for girls too young to remember the earlier series. It was, however, not nearly as popular, though some fans hold that ''Chappy'' was actually ''better''. ''Chappy'' also has some darker themes not present in ''Sally'', including [[spoiler:the apparent attempted suicide of the title character in the final episode]].

21* MagicWand: Chappy's tool of choice, which she pinched from her grandfather. As said above, [[TropeCodifier she's the first one to use it]].

24* MuggleFosterParents: Notably averted; Chappy is a rare CuteWitch who has her parents come with her to the human world.

26* PassionateSportsGirl: An episode has Chappy befriending [[BrokenBird a sad and troubled older girl]] named Katie Klein who is a professional ice skater, but is losing her self-confidence after failing to pull a VERY difficult routine. [[note]](Which is basically the famous [[https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Quad_(figure_skating) Quad]], a sequence [[DifficultButAwesome already very hard to pull]] in RealLife for skaters of either gender and, at [[TheSeventies the time]] of ''Chappy's'' airing, ''still'' not performed by any competitors in official tournaments; that wouldn't happen until 1988.)[[/note]] Chappy decides to help Katie regain her strength and finally nail the routine in time for a tournament. [[spoiler: They succeed.]]
